Highway 2 closed briefly between East Grand Forks and Crookston

U.S. Highway 2 has been reopened between East Grand Forks and Crookston.

The Minnesota Department of Transportation and the Minnesota State Patrol closed the highway at 7 a.m. because of blowing snow and zero visibility.

However, the road was reopened at about 8 a.m., according to MNDOT.

For updated information on road conditions, visit www.511mn.org or call 511.
